Moving costs for this route range from $1,397 to $1,881 depending on the size of your move. Small moves typically fall between $1,397 and $1,447, medium moves from $1,607 to $1,664, and large moves from $1,816 to $1,881. Prices vary due to factors such as distance, volume of belongings, and any extra services like packing or storage.

Here are common questions about moving from South Bend, Indiana to Palm Bay, Florida to help you plan your relocation.
Costs vary by move size, ranging from about $1,397 for small moves to $1,881 for large moves. Factors like packing, storage, and timing can also affect the final price.
Standard and expedited delivery options both typically take around 2 days for this route, depending on the moving company and service level chosen.
Economy or consolidated shipping options usually offer the lowest prices but may have longer delivery times and less flexibility.
Booking several weeks in advance can secure better pricing and availability, especially outside peak moving seasons.
Yes, moving companies operating between states like Indiana and Florida must be licensed as interstate movers to comply with federal regulations.
Plan for transit time, coordinate packing and loading schedules, and consider storage needs if your new home isn’t immediately ready.
